Paul Buckner named managing director of supply and logistics

Brigham Young University Administration Vice President and CFO Steve Hafen announced today that Paul Buckner has been named the managing director of supply and logistics at BYU.

“Paul’s relevant and progressive years of experience – coupled with his enthusiastic desire to build from the great foundation in place in this division – make him an ideal person for this role. He will continue to actively seek operational improvements while delivering best-in-class service to the various audiences that the supply and logistics team serves across the campus.”

Buckner has spent 12 years as an employee at BYU, most recently serving as the director of purchasing.

His education and career began in North Carolina and continued in Arkansas before his move to Utah and BYU. He is married to his wonderful wife of 31 years, Marne, and they have three children and six grandchildren.

Buckner replaces Tim Hill, who is retiring on March 1 after more than 40 years working for the Church and BYU.

“Tim has been an outstanding leader of the supply and logistics team, and a major contributor to our great university. We wish him the best in his retirement!” Hafen said.
